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
175604262 511571 595094252
5083 5390
5083 5390
93 0221357226 8319
All about undefined
Interested in learning more?
5083 5390
93 0221357226 8319
See more
709676750 055693 38334
861660665 370745808 88928443 4765692985
See more
84181764937 838972200
5760 571273 3315909784
See more